President Donald Trump suggests that the United Arab Emirates' exit from the OPEC cartel will help stabilize and lower energy prices. The move occurs against a backdrop of extreme market volatility fueled by ongoing conflict in Iran.
- UAE officially exits the OPEC cartel
- President Trump predicts the move will lower global energy prices
- Current price spikes are attributed to the war in Iran
- UAE moves away from collective production quotas
- Potential for increased supply to stabilize volatile markets
